// Buckets older than COLD_ARCHIVE_DAYS are swept nightly into the
// Frostvault deep-archive tier by the reaper job. Restores from that
// tier take up to 12 hours, so don't lower this value casually —
// support tickets follow. If you change it, redeploy the reaper and
// record the resulting build token below.

session token of kagup-hahaf = htk3_2b8

# Hey reviewer — env for the Userling extraction branch.
# We're carving the user module out of the Bramblecore monolith, so this
# file wires the new service to the old DB until migration day.
# DUAL_WRITE=true keeps both paths in sync; flip it off after cutover.
# SHADOW_READS=true lets us compare responses quietly.
# The extracted service still calls back into the monolith's internal API,
# and the auth secret for that call sits on the next line.

secret setting of tajof-bahif: COURIER_KEY3=65d

Action item from Tuesday's outage: the Renderbarn transcoding farm quietly dropped jobs when the Coldpine queue filled up — no alert, no retry. Marta's team will add backpressure metrics and a dead-job sweeper by next sprint. Before the eng sync, please skim the timeline and proposed fixes on the page below.

operations page: https://jenkins.torvadyn.local/build/deploy/display/pages/611247f0a622ae80

The Inkwharf
# office printers speak a weird dialect and Spoolfinch translates.
# Nothing exotic below: SPOOL_DIR must be on the fast disk,
# MAX_CONCURRENT_JOBS stays at 4 until the Brindlehaus printers
# get firmware updates, and RETRY_BACKOFF_MS is tuned, so don't
# touch it without pinging the platform channel. One sensitive bit:
# Spoolfinch authenticates to the print-accounting service, and
# that credential lives on the very next line.

secret setting of fawig-tawip: RELAY_SECRET3=e04

## Onboarding: Turnwell Counter Service

For the weekly eng sync: Turnwell counts turnstile events at Harrowfield Arena and publishes gate totals every ten seconds. New joiners get read access by default. Writes to the calibration table require the sealed config store, which locks after any unclean shutdown — this bit us twice last quarter, so know the procedure. Unsealing is a one-command operation from the gate-side console and should be demoed at each new hire's first sync. The command prompts for the recovery passphrase below.

recovery phrase for bajog-kahif: wenael-ulawyn